Measurement in ultrasound a
practical handbook by Chong, Wui K.
Satchithananda, Keshthra Sidhu
Measurement and interpretation of
key ultrasound parameters are
essential to differentiate normal
anatomy from pathology. By using
Measurement in Ultrasound, trainee
radiologists and ultrasonographers
can gain an appreciation of such
measurements, while practitioners
can use it as a valuable reference
in the clinical setting.
The book
follows a consistent format
throughout for ease of reference and
features useful information on
preparation and positioning of the
patient for ultrasound, the type of
transducer and method to be used,
the appearance of the resulting
ultrasound images and the
measurements to be derived from them
.
Designed for frequent use in
everyday practice, the book includes
more than 150 high-quality
ultrasound images annotated with key
measurements and accompanied by
concise explanatory text. Normal
variants are provided, along with
ranges for features that can change
during development and in disease.
This new edition covers relevant
developments in ultrasound. Where
appropriate, updated ultrasound
measurements that have arisen are
also included and key references are
provided as an aid to further study.
